When selecting flowers for your wedding you have two choices. You can select fresh flowers or silk flowers. The silk flowers will last forever and are very easy to preserve. Fresh flowers can be dried and also preserved. Cost can vary based on type of flower and quality of flower.

A Connecticut florist can help you plan and select flowers for many aspects of your wedding. Wedding flowers can include flowers on and surrounding the wedding cake, flowers on the isles at the ceremony, flowers on the alter at the ceremony, and centerpieces on the tables at the reception. Flowers are also incorpated in the wedding by being dress accessories. The wedding flowers can include the bride's bouquet, the bride's toss bouquet, bride's attendants bouquets, the flower girl's flowers, groom's boutonniere, fathers' boutonnieres, grandfathers' boutonnieres, mothers' corsages, grandmothers' corsages and ring bearer's boutonniere.

If you have a referral, please pay the extra traveling expense to have them come to your wedding. A good referral is worth a few dollars in gas. Please don't disregard a florist because they are not in your area. Just ask if they will come to you, you can go to them, or you can arrange delivery.
